The Cobb Library Foundation will continue its 2011 "Booked for Lunch" series with writer Mary Kay Andrews.
Andrews is author of the New York Times bestselling "The Fixer Upper," "Savannah Breeze" and "Blue Christmas," as well as "Hissy Fit," "Little Bitty Lies" and "Savannah Blues." She has also written ten critically-acclaimed mysteries, including the Callahan Garrity mystery series. A native of Florida, Andrews earned a bachelor's degree in journalism from the University of Georgia and started her professional career in Savannah. She left journalism after a ten-year stint as a reporter for the Atlanta Journal-Constitution.
Event tickets include lunch and all proceeds will support the Gail Rogers Scholarship Fund.
